Job Description:

Reporting to Senior Manager, Physical Security Risk Technology , the Analyst II, Physical Security Risk Technology is responsible for assisting in the management and implementation of all Physical Security technology projects. The position works closely with security vendors and project management teams.

Job Description/Accountabilities:

  • Work with various security vendors to protect TD assets, employees, and customers through the implementation of risk technology equipment (including but not limited to IP surveillance, Intrusion alarm system and access control).

  • Track and facilitate projects (branch/Office floor openings, closures, relocations, mergers, and renovations) during all stages of implementation from a physical security technology perspective, ensuring security equipment work is completed within budget and time constraints, with minimal impact to customers and branch operations.

  • Review CAD/branch floorplan drawings, assess and complete designs for security equipment and access control requirements.

  • Configure different physical security systems such as IP surveillance cameras/NVR's, access control, and intrusion alarm.

  • On occasions, perform branch surveys to gain full understanding of scope of installs required (i.e. review floorplans, renovation/proposed layout proposals) & provide recommendations as required.

  • Coordinate and implement large security equipment projects. Work closely with various channels (as listed below); see project through from initial planning phase, all the way to final quality assurance and invoice phase. Ensure thorough and appropriate communications between various teams throughout the project:

  • Internal TD business lines.

  • External Facilities and Project Managers.

  • Regional Operations to ensure proper communication with branch management.

  • Various security vendors.

  • Track all ATM and CRU work as scheduled by each business to ensure security equipment is installed per standard based on the work orders issued by the business; work closely with each business when developing new models of equipment to make sure they meet safety and security requirements.

  • Ad-hoc assignments as determined through various internal assessments and post-incident reviews (e.g. post-robbery reviews, threat risk assessments, CPS and GSI Investigator requests due to loitering issues, internal theft, etc.).

  • Request/approve quotes for all installation and project work, request purchase orders for vendors, and validate and facilitate payment of invoices.

  • Own and update the IAD Log (Issues, Actions and Decisions) for TD approved security vendors based on the monthly SLA meetings and minutes for weekly Project calls.
